Hasnt worked properly since shortly after install
microwave stops heating after 4 minutes of usage and takes about another 5 - 10 mins to start heating again. Repair shop had my unit for a month "repairing" it only to bring it back doing the same thing. So i called whirlpool again only to be told that the unit can not vent out the top and can only be vented out the front for proper cooling of this model. So basically a unit that is designed to be able to vent externally is now being said to only be ventable out the front or it will over heat and shut down. So basically this product does not function as intended and whirlpool doesnt care. So now I have to buy yet another microwave in less than 10 months.

Lasted less than 2 years!
My last Whirlpool microwave wasn't broken after 15 years but I bought this over range microwave to go with rest of appliance package 21 months ago. Immediately I noticed the fan does not have enough power as when you boil water on the range the front fogs up. Then two weeks ago the light began to flicker when you opened the door. Yesterday the panel throws an F1E4 error and does not run at all. Repairman said the board needs to be replaced and part is so expensive plus labor it will be less costly to replace the entire microwave. Very Earth non friendly company to make appliances of this size with a less than 2 year life expectancy! Guess it is time to find a different company to use on my house renos.
